^AP-MLB: Brewers/Royals
MILWAUKEE (AP) _ Corey Hart homered and drove in four runs and
rookie Ryan Braun had four hits to lead the Milwaukee Brewers past
Kansas City 11-to-6.
Jeff Suppan struggled but won for the third time in nine starts.
He's 8-and-7. The first-place Brewers have won eight of nine being
no-hit by Detroit's Justin Verlander on June 12th.
Mark Teahen had four hits for Kansas City, which has lost three
in a row after winning four of five.
Ex-Brewer Jorge De La Rosa took the loss. He's 4-and-9. He gave
up ten hits and seven earned runs in five innings. He's lost his
last six decisions.
